从写代码以来我一般都不会主动去研究什么东西,现在我觉得还是应该研究一下,不然都吃不上饭了
不过还好写代码以来我像仓鼠囤松果一样,看到撒好东西就往自己的类里加。今天突然心血来潮开通了优快云的博客,就分享给大家吧。我一直觉得要思维和思维的碰撞才能擦出美丽绝伦的火花~~~~~~~~
以下就是一系列简单的数据库交互的方法
先来点最基础的
#region -------------------创建SQL数据库或Acess数据库等连接对象-----------------------
/// <summary>
/// 根据连接字符串连接SQL数据库,并返回一个SQL数据库连接对象(无需实例化的,直接ljrHelp.getSQLConnection调用)
/// </summary>
/// <returns></returns>
public static SqlConnection getSQLConnection()
{
try
{
SqlConnection conn = new SqlConnection(strConn);
if (conn.State != ConnectionState.Open)
{
conn.Open();
}
return conn;
}
catch (Exception ex)
{
throw ex;
}
}
/// <summary>
/// 连接字符串(需要实例化后调用)
/// </summary>
/// <returns>返回SqlConnection类的对象</returns>
public SqlConnection getSQLConnection()
{
string myStr = ConfigurationManager.ConnectionStrings["ConnectionString"].ToString();
SqlConnection myConn = new SqlConnection(myStr);
return myConn;
}
/// <summary>
/// 根据连接字符串连接Oledb数据库,并返回一个Oledb数据库连接对象
/// </summary>
/// <returns></returns>
public static OleDbConnection getOledbConnection()
{
try
{
OleDbConnection odc = new OleDbConnection(strConn);
if (odc.State != ConnectionState.Open)
{
odc.Open();
}
return odc;
}
catch (Exception ex)
{
throw ex;
}
}
#endregion
然后就是数据库操作鸟~~~~~